for some people confused about this song, he explained in an article from DORK:

“As much as I love being alone, I think even the strongest people have a breaking point. I spent years completely alone and got to a point where I needed help, which later came in the form of a girl, who I fell in love with. This song is that stage of desperation that I felt could be compared to the way some people find God. When you’re on your knees just begging for something or someONE. It sets up the album perfectly.”
